How much do syndicated loan j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for syndicated loan in the United States is $25.97,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.31 and $30.05 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Syndicated Loan position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Syndicated Loan role, you need a solid understanding of corporate finance, loan structuring, and credit analysis, typically supported by a degree in finance, accounting, or business. Familiarity with loan management systems (such as Loan IQ), credit risk assessment tools, and syndicated loan documentation is often required. Strong attention to detail, effective communication, and the ability to collaborate with multiple stakeholders make candidates stand out. These skills ensure the successful coordination, execution, and ongoing management of complex syndicated loan transactions.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of someone working in a Syndicated Loan role?

Professionals in a Syndicated Loan role are responsible for coordinating the origination, structuring, and administration of large loans shared by multiple lenders. Daily tasks often include reviewing loan documents, managing loan transactions, communicating with borrowers, lenders, and legal teams, and monitoring compliance with loan covenants. You may also participate in credit analysis and financial modeling to evaluate borrower risk. This role requires regular collaboration with internal credit, risk, and operations teams to ensure smooth execution and servicing of syndicated loan agreements.

What does a Syndicated Loan job entail?

A Syndicated Loan job involves facilitating large loans that multiple lenders jointly provide to a single borrower, usually a corporation or government entity. Professionals in this field work on structuring, negotiating, and managing loan transactions, ensuring compliance with financial regulations and risk management guidelines. They coordinate with banks, legal teams, and borrowers to finalize terms and oversee loan administration. Strong financial analysis, credit assessment, and communication skills are essential for success in this role.

Summary

The Syndicated Loan Consultant is a member of the Loan Operations team that provides comprehensive, in-depth consulting, support and leadership to the team and business partners related to Syndicated Loan Processing. The Consultant serves on large and/or complex projects. Also, serves as the lead consultant/project manager on smaller or less complex projects. The role is balanced between high level operational execution of syndicated loan activities and development as well as implementation of strategic business function activities

Major Duties :

1. Operates under general supervision but works on own most of the time.

2. Technically competent to act as first point of reference for day-to-day queries, and serves as a liaison to related areas.

3. Has both broad and in-depth knowledge of the processing of syndicated loans where Northern Trust is the agent bank, plus strong knowledge of related areas

4. Carries out relatively complex, extensive, high profile activities e.g. direct interaction with participant banks, clients and senior management.

5. Demonstrates excellent analytical, consultative, communication and judgment skills.

6. May lead projects and/or train lower-level staff.

7. Focuses on maintenance and implementation of policies and procedures in the function, building towards becoming an area expert.

Knowledge :

  • Excellent oral and written communication skills
  • Knowledge of Syndicated Loan products and Banking products.
  • Knowledge on applications including ACBS, EDM workflow, DSM workflow and MTS would be preferred.
  • Analytical and problem solving skills
  • Highly flexible and adaptable to change
  • Attention to detail
  • Works with a sense of urgency

Experience :

Minimum 5 or more years of syndicated loan processing and administration experience

Should be flexible for shifts and extended working hours

Strong understanding of Risk, Audit and Compliance factors
